Output 116f89d4a798560a1538d7be2b6f2df3027b245003b6bd8688757870cd111c57:17

value
1960909
script pubkey
OP_0 OP_PUSHBYTES_20 507f268bb0e15fc5a0eff364361752ad0167d85a
address
bc1q2pljdzasu90utg807djrv96j45qk0kz6paj24d
transaction
116f89d4a798560a1538d7be2b6f2df3027b245003b6bd8688757870cd111c57
confirmations
880
spent
true